74 The patch implements barrel shifter using rotate as a main primitive.
The design was optimized for Altera Cyclone III FPGA and can be reused
with other FPGA vendors and products.
The patch integrates the FPGA-optimized barrel shifter into the
Amber 23 core when it is build for Altera FPGA.

The patch reduces footprint from 1178 to 339 LEs keeping Fmax at 57-60 MHz.

73 The patch introduces a new configuration option `A23_RAM_REGISTER_BANK,
which controls instantiation of Amber 23 register bank.
If the option is set, a ram-based variant of the register bank is instantiated.
It can be useful in low-end FPGA designs, where flipflops and muxes are costly.

Altera Cyclone III resource utilization:
- flipflop-based register bank: 1583 combinationals + 856 registers
- ram-based register bank: 268 combinationals + 156 registers

71 Original Amber 23 core uses asyncronous implementation of register bank.
It leads to some problems with ram-based implementation of the register bank,
because at least Altera FPGAs uses syncronous ram blocks, so the whole address
needs to be latched.

The patch exposes non-registered versions of register select signals to the
register bank, so the bank can build address and latch it in the syncronous
ram input register.

The patch is a pre-requisite for ram-based register bank implementation on Altera FPGA.

54 Bug fix for bug reported by Botao Lee. The mode bits in the decode stage did not change immediately
after a mode switch from a teqp instruction, but 1 cycle later. This meant the wrong set of registers
was selected for writing to for 1 clock cycle.
